What is recorded here

Motte and Bailey
Hyssington Castle was built in the 11th or 12th century, likely by the de Hyssington family, as part of the Norman expansion into Shropshire. It is remembered for its strategic position near the Welsh border and for its long-standing association with the local gentry.
